CVE-2020-7655 Open this link in a new tabHow to fix?
Upgrade netius
to version 1.17.58 or higher.
Overview
netius is a Python network library that can be used for the rapid creation of asynchronous non-blocking servers and clients.
Affected versions of this package are vulnerable to HTTP Request Smuggling. HTTP pipelining issues and request smuggling attacks might be possible due to incorrect Transfer encoding header parsing which could allow for CL:TE or TE:TE attacks.
By manipulating the HTTP response the attacker could poison a web-cache, perform an XSS attack, or obtain sensitive information from requests other than their own.
